Tulip ‘Mystic Van Eijk’ is a reliable Darwin hybrid, prized for its poised, goblet-shaped blooms in polished pink with soft rose tones. It’s an effortless way to bring a composed, mid-spring rhythm to borders and containers, and its strong stems make it equally suited to cutting for the house.
Plant in autumn, allow the bulbs to settle through winter, and enjoy a confident display from April into May. A classic choice for a refined spring garden palette.
- Flower colour: Pink with soft rose tones
- Flowering: April–May
- Height: 45–55 cm
- Spread: 10–15 cm
- Bulb size: 11/12 cm
- Position: Full sun
- Soil: Well-drained; Chalk, Clay, Loam, Sand; any pH
- Hardiness: Fully Hardy
- Best for: Borders, pots & containers, cutting garden
- Pollinator friendly: Yes
